We see an average family with two school-age children and small baby. Both parents work at jobs outside of the house. The wife puts in the same hours as her husband, but makes much less in wages. In addition, she has the traditional responsibility for household chores and taking care of the children.

The film takes its title from the final sequence, the woman dream of a better life style, one in which her husband share
the household tasks, thus setting a different kind of example for their children. In the dream both boy and girl help their mother and father with the domestic chores. The film end;
with a question: Is this really "The Impossible Dream"?
